#a65f2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a65f2e is composed of 65.1% red, 37.3%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 72.3%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 24.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 41.6%. #a65f2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be5c with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a65f2e color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#a65f2e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a65f2e has RGB values of R:166, G:95,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.72,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10903342.

Shades and Tints of #a65f2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0703 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a65f2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6967 is the less saturated color, while #cf5805 is the most saturated one.
